What is OKB?

OKB is the native utility token of the OKX ecosystem, one of the world's leading cryptocurrency exchanges. It serves multiple functions within its native platform, including fee discounts, participation in token sales, and access to exclusive services. The token is designed to create value for its holders by integrating deeply with the exchange's growing suite of products and services.

As a core asset within its ecosystem, OKB operates on a "buy-back-and-burn" model. A portion of the exchange's revenue is regularly used to repurchase and permanently remove OKB tokens from circulation. This mechanism is intended to create deflationary pressure and support the token's long-term value appreciation.

Key OKB Metrics Explained

To fully understand OKB's market position, it's essential to grasp what its key metrics represent.

Circulating Supply: This refers to the number of tokens currently available to the public and actively trading in the market. For OKB, the circulating supply is 60,000,000 tokens.

Market Capitalization: Calculated as (Current Price x Circulating Supply), market cap ranks the token against other cryptocurrencies and represents its total market value.

24-Hour Trading Volume: This measures the total value of all OKB tokens traded across various exchanges in the last 24 hours. It is a key indicator of market liquidity and interest.

24-Hour Turnover Rate (Volume Ratio): This metric shows the percentage of the circulating supply that was traded in a day. A higher rate typically indicates higher liquidity and investor interest.

Factors Influencing the OKB Price

The value of OKB is driven by a mix of fundamental and technical factors.

Platform Adoption: The success and growth of the OKX exchange directly impact OKB's utility and demand. New user sign-ups, increased trading volumes, and the launch of new products (like earning programs or DeFi integrations) can positively influence the price.

Token Utility and Benefits: The breadth and perceived value of the benefits offered to OKB holders are crucial. Enhancements to the fee discount structure, increases in staking yields, or access to exclusive events can increase demand for the token.

Market Sentiment: Like all cryptocurrencies, OKB is susceptible to overall market sentiment. Bull markets tend to lift all tokens, while bear markets can lead to sell-offs, regardless of strong fundamentals.

Buy-Back-and-Burn Events: The periodic destruction of tokens reduces the overall supply. If demand remains constant or increases, this reduction in supply can create upward pressure on the price.

How does the buy-back-and-burn mechanism work?
OKX periodically uses a share of its profits to repurchase OKB tokens from the open market. These repurchased tokens are then sent to a verifiable "dead" wallet address, permanently removing them from circulation. This reduces the total supply, aiming to make the remaining tokens more scarce.

Can OKB be stored in any wallet?
Yes, as an ERC-20 token on the Ethereum network, OKB can be stored in any wallet that supports Ethereum and ERC-20 tokens, such as MetaMask, Ledger, or Trezor. You can also store it directly in your OKX exchange wallet for convenience.
